Round Table: Modern Skills Requirements and the Role of Educational Institutions in Supporting Jobs-Rich Economic Transformation and Youth Employment

125/1 Toktogul st., Bishkek, UCA conference room, 2nd floor

Date

4 June 2025

Time

10:00

The University of Central Asia is pleased to invite you to a round table discussion with students, faculty, and partners, co-hosted with the World Bank team, to explore the evolving demands of the labor market and the critical role of education in fostering inclusive, jobs-rich economic growth in the Kyrgyz Republic and Central Asia.

The discussion will address the future of work, key skills gaps, and how institutions like UCA can equip youth with competencies required to thrive in a transforming economy increasingly shaped by innovation, digitalisation, and sustainability.

Discussion Focus

  • What are the main challenges to job creation and employment in Central Asia?

  • How can education systems be reformed to better align with labor market needs?

  • What are the most demanded skills among youth in the region?

  • How is UCA addressing these challenges through its academic and professional training programs?
